IELTS Test Structure

The IELTS includes four sections, each designed to test a different aspect of language efficiency:

  1. Listening (30 minutes)

    • This section includes four recorded texts, varying from a conversation in between 2 people to a monologue. Test takers address questions based on what they hear.
    • There are 40 concerns in overall, and the recording is played just once.
  2. Checking out (60 minutes)

    • The Academic variation includes three long texts of increasing trouble, while the General Training version includes texts from books, publications, papers, and company handbooks.
    • Test takers should answer 40 concerns, which may include multiple-choice, short-answer, and summary conclusion jobs.
  3. Composing (60 minutes)

    • Task 1 (Academic): Test takers are asked to explain a chart, table, chart, or diagram in about 150 words.
    • Task 1 (General Training): Test takers write a letter in action to a given circumstance (e.g., discussing a problem or making a request).
    • Job 2: Both versions need test takers to compose an essay in response to a perspective, argument, or issue. The essay should be at least 250 words.
  4. Speaking (11-14 minutes)

    • This section is a face-to-face interview with an examiner and is conducted in three parts:
      • Part 1: Introduction and interview (4-5 minutes).
      • Part 2: Long turn (3-4 minutes), where the test taker discusses a particular topic.
      • Part 3: Discussion (4-5 minutes), where the examiner and test taker participate in a more in-depth conversation associated to the subject in Part 2.

Scoring and Band Descriptors

The buy genuine ielts certificate online is scored on a band scale of 0 to 9, with 9 being the greatest. The overall band score is the average of the four individual area scores, rounded to the closest entire or half band.

  • Band 9: Expert user
  • Band 8: Very excellent user
  • Band 7: Good user
  • Band 6: Competent user
  • Band 5: Modest user
  • Band 4: Limited user
  • Band 3: Extremely restricted user
  • Band 2: Intermittent user
  • Band 1: Non-user
  • Band 0: Did not try the test

Each section has its own band descriptors, which detail the criteria for attaining a specific band score. Familiarizing yourself with these descriptors can assist you understand what is anticipated and focus your preparation appropriately.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How typically is the IELTS test available?

  • A: The IELTS test is offered up to four times a month, depending on the test center. There are over 1,600 test centers in more than 140 nations.

Q: What is the difference in between IELTS Academic and General Training?

  • A: The Academic variation is developed for individuals who wish to study at a greater education level or seek expert registration in an English-speaking nation. The General Training version is for those who want to move to an English-speaking nation or take part in work experience or training programs.

Q: How long does it require to receive IELTS outcomes?

  • A: Results are normally offered within 13 calendar days of the test. Candidates can inspect their results online and get a Test Report Form (TRF) by mail.

Q: Are there any particular accents utilized in the Listening section?

  • A: The Listening area may consist of a variety of English accents, including British, American, Australian, and New Zealand. This is to ensure that test takers can comprehend various accents in real-world scenarios.
